摘要
描述逻辑是语义Web的逻辑基础,是形式化表达领域知识的工具。但是描述逻辑只能表达单调推理,不能处理不完全知识。认知描述逻辑因其非单调特性和良好的时间复杂度等特点在处理不完全知识方面有较好的优势。本文在认知描述逻辑ALCK的基础上提出了新的认知描述逻辑语言ALCKR+,保留了描述逻辑原有的优点,加入传递角色属性,增强了表达能力,并通过认知查询拥有了非单调推理的能力。设计了ALCKR+的语法、语义以及表算法。
Description logic is the logical foundation of semantic Web. It is the tool for formally expressing the domain knowledge. But description logic can only express the monotonic reasoning, it can not deal with the incomplete knowledge. The epistemic description logic has the advantage of dealing with the incomplete knowledge because of the nonmonotonic features and the good computational complexity. The paper presents a new epistemic description logic ALCKR+ based on the epistemic description logic ALCK, preserves the primary advantage of the description logic, adds transitive role to improve the expressivity,expresses the non-monotonic reasoning ability through the epistemic query. This paper designs the syntax,semantic and the tableau algorithm for ALCKR+.
出处
《计算机科学》
CSCD
北大核心
2008年第7期185-187,共3页
Computer Science
基金
湖南省自然科学基金(06JJ50142)
新世纪优秀人才支持计划(NCET-05-0683)资助
关键词
描述逻辑
认知描述逻辑
传递角色
认知查询
Description logic, Epistemic description logic, Transitive roles, Epistemic query